Output 889753759969ab09bb90bfc60754e6828c51a1991576da42b5a29075df15dde9:1

value
1304840
script pubkey
OP_0 OP_PUSHBYTES_20 568310c5314ffcb81816690658deda6109c30d1a
address
ltc1q26p3p3f3fl7tsxqkdyr93hk6vyyuxrg6p4rucw
transaction
889753759969ab09bb90bfc60754e6828c51a1991576da42b5a29075df15dde9
spent
true